Chapter 7 - Section 7.2 - Molar Mass and Calculations - Questions and Problems - Page 220: 7.16a

Answer

$190g$ of $MgCl_2$

Work Step by Step

1. Determine the molar mass of this compound ($MgCl_2$): $Mg: 24.31g $ $Cl: 35.45g * 2= 70.90g$ $24.31g + 70.90g$ = 95.21g 2. Use this as a conversion factor to find the mass in grams: $2.0 moles \times \frac{95.21g}{1mol} = 190g$
